Alright, I just bought a pair and received them 3 days ago...12/23/22. Set them up on stands at ear level. Running on a Cambridge CXA60 amplifier. Source is a BluSound Node 2i running Tidal Hifi. Also running with two subwoofers. They are set up slightly toed in and I have not experimented with other placement as of yet. In short, they sound great right out of the box. Not sure why some reviews say the treble is too bright. Makes no sense in my listening.... I do have a very well damped listening space, lots of furniture, carpeting, and being that it's an attic, the walls are sloped at near 45 degree angles...which helps scatter reflections. The treble seems spot on under these conditions. I am treble sensitive to a degree and I have no issues with the treble. As Andrew says, the imaging is fantastic...Especially the center image. I really notice it while watching a movie in 2 channel....The Dentons disappear....even off axis I was fooled into thinking the dialogue was coming directly from the tv.. The midrange is definitely the star here. Very full and smooth. Adele sounded dreamy compared to the Klipsch RP600M's I am coming from. Those never really did it for me. The cabinets are truly beautiful. They look and feel like a well built speaker. I have not listened without my subwoofers, so I cannot comment on whether they go very deep in the bass, but I don't have even the slightest of concerns with my subwoofers on, so no need for me to test that. Loving them so far!
